KAMLOOPS - A two vehicle collision last night sent one person to hospital and closed traffic.

RCMP Spokesperson Staff Sgt. Fran Bethell says the accident occurred at the Battle St. and Valleyview area of Highway 1 just east of the Jasper/Vancouver exit in the east bound lanes.

He said the driver was confused from the fresh snow and was in the wrong lane as the vehicle crested a hill. Neither driver could avoid the collision. The driver of one of the vehicles was taken to hospital with a hand injury.  Both vehicles were towed from the scene due to significant damage.
